    I'm using some image editing programs on Windows XP under Parlallels on a Mac Pro. I have my monitor calibrated on OS X. Windows display is not color managed.

    displaying an image in Windows gives slightly different colors than the same image in an OS X app. I can get the images right next to each other for bit-to-bit comparison, and they are the same image files.

    Is the Parallels virtual display color managed by OS X? I could easily profile the windows virtual display, but would like to avoid having two separate profiles applied to the output.
